From f689d40a08ae1c9d73d043e7a2e807bc4022931b Mon Sep 17 00:00:00 2001 From: Dmitry Vyukov Date: Fri, 19 Feb 2021 12:52:30 +0100 Subject: executor: don't fail in syz_genetlink_get_family_id We used to use our own netlink socket and then fail on any errors. But commit "sys/linux: add ieee802154 descriptions" made it possible to use fuzzer-provided socket, and fuzzer can pass any invalid fd. So don't fail on errors now.
